Course Details

• Trade Regulations and Compliance: Understanding the legal and regulatory framework governing international trade, including import/export controls, tariffs, and trade agreements. • Risk Assessment and Management: Identifying potential crises and developing strategies to mitigate their impact, including financial, operational, and reputational risks. • Supply Chain Management: Overseeing the flow of goods and services from suppliers to customers, ensuring efficiency, quality, and resilience in the face of disruptions. • Financial Management: Analyzing financial statements, managing cash flow, and making strategic investment decisions to maximize profitability and minimize risk. • Negotiations and Conflict Resolution: Developing negotiation skills and strategies to resolve disputes and build long-term relationships with stakeholders. • Global Market Analysis: Understanding the economic, political, and cultural factors that influence international trade patterns, and identifying opportunities for growth and expansion. • Business Continuity Planning: Developing plans and procedures to ensure the continuity of operations in the event of a crisis, including contingency plans, disaster recovery, and crisis communication. • Leadership and Change Management: Developing leadership skills and strategies to manage change and drive innovation in a global business environment. • Corporate Social Responsibility: Understanding the social and environmental impacts of business operations and developing strategies to promote sustainability and ethical practices.

The chart showcases the following roles and their respective market shares: 1. **Trade Analyst**: These professionals analyze and interpret data to support strategic decision-making in international trade. 2. **Crisis Management Specialist**: These experts help organizations prepare for, respond to, and recover from various crises. 3. **International Trade Manager**: Overseeing a company's import and export activities, these managers ensure compliance with trade regulations while maximizing profits. 4. **Trade Compliance Officer**: Focusing on adhering to international trade laws, these officers minimize risks and penalties for businesses. 5. **Export & Import Specialist**: Tasked with managing the documentation and logistics of shipping goods, these specialists facilitate the smooth flow of international trade.
